**Break-glass: retrying failed exports (Larkspool)**

New folks: failed exports normally retry via the Driftbin queue — don't touch them. Break-glass is only for exports stuck past 24h with a paged incident. Open the sealed ops console, log your reason, and force the retry. Console access requires the recovery passphrase listed just below.

strongbox words: druvan-lamys-eliius-jorax-istox-soreth-ulays-gilix-ralix-oliiel-norwyn-casvan-praius

Finance Review Summary — FY Headcount Plan

Heads of department, here's the short version: Arbalest Foods is budgeting for net growth of 22 roles next year, most of them in Fulfilment and two in Data. Support stays flat, and we're holding three backfills in Marketing until Q2 results land. Salary bands get a 3% uplift, contractors convert where they've been engaged over nine months. Submit your final role requests by month-end. The broader plan behind these numbers follows below.

board note of kadug-tawig: Only 5 of the 100 pilot accounts renewed Oliath, so a churn review is set for April 15.

# Break-Glass Access — InvoForge Renderer

Plugin authors normally interact with the InvoForge PDF renderer through the sandboxed plugin API only. Break-glass access exists solely for incidents where a malformed plugin corrupts the render queue and the sandbox cannot be reached. Request approval from the on-call steward first; all break-glass sessions are logged and reviewed within 24 hours. Once approval is granted, unlock the emergency console using the recovery passphrase that appears immediately below.

recovery phrase for yawif-hahif: druys-kelius-ralax-raliel